A Rare Dutch Or Belgian Produced German Army Belt Buckle; Published Example Newly Listed including McKinneyIn stamped steel, painted field grey, with bronze face plate affixed by single large prong, unmarked reverse, measuring 48 mm x 63. 3 mm, worn, extremely fine and rare. This particular buckle is illustrated on page 108 of "Belt Buckles & Brocades of the Third Reich, Revised Edition" by John R. Angolia and came from his personal collection.
